What happens
A phone tap or QR scan opens the configured destination. The product does not store customer or payment data.
A printed QR code provides a second path when tapping is unavailable.

Start simple. Add more control only when you need it.
No dashboard subscription is required for the basic configured destination. An optional paid dashboard may add analytics, destination changes, and multi-location management.
